Weather in March

The first month of the spring, March, is a wintry month in Saint Anthony, North Dakota, with an average temperature varying between 37.9°F (3.3°C) and 23.4°F (-4.8°C).

Temperature

As March sets, the average high-temperature displays a significant increase, moving up from a freezing cold 22.3°F (-5.4°C) in February to an icy 37.9°F (3.3°C). In Saint Anthony, in March, the average low-temperature is a freezing cold 23.4°F (-4.8°C).

Humidity

The average relative humidity in March in Saint Anthony is 80%.

Rainfall

In March, the rain falls for 9.1 days. Throughout March, 0.98" (25mm) of precipitation is accumulated. In Saint Anthony, during the entire year, the rain falls for 105.9 days and collects up to 15" (381mm) of precipitation.

Snowfall

Months with snowfall are January through May, October through December. In Saint Anthony, during March, snow falls for 10.8 days and regularly aggregates up to 4.25" (108mm) of snow. Throughout the year, in Saint Anthony, there are 73.7 snowfall days, and 23.11" (587mm) of snow is accumulated.

Daylight

In March, the average length of the day in Saint Anthony, North Dakota, is 11h and 57min.
On the first day of March in Saint Anthony, sunrise is at 7:21 am and sunset at 6:30 pm CST.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 7:23 am and sunset at 8:11 pm CDT.
Note: On Sunday, March 10. 2024, at 2:00 am, Daylight Saving Time starts, and the time zone changes from CST to CDT. Daylight Saving Time lasts until Sunday, November 3. 2024, at 2:00 am; consequently, the time zone reverts from CDT to CST.

Sunshine

In March, the average sunshine is 5.5h.

UV index

In Saint Anthony, the average daily maximum UV index in March is 2. A UV Index of 2, and less, symbolizes a minimal health vulnerability from unprotected exposure to Sun's UV rays for the average person.
Note: In March, a daily UV index of 2 turns into the following recommendations:
Many can withstand an hour in the sun without burning, yet children must always have protection against sunlight. The Sun's most intense and consequently most harmful UV radiation during midday hours should be decreased by minimizing exposure and seeking shade. To cut down UV radiation exposure by about half, sport a wide-brim hat. Watch out! The Sun's UV radiation can be nearly magnified twofold due to snow reflection.
